Plot
Korea, 1934. During the Japanese occupation, there is open warfare between rival martial arts schools. There is a fight in the marketplace, and three Chinese students can't stand the unfair way of students that side up with the invasors, when they gang assault one of the fighting men. Between the three, they send the aggressors away. Retaliation is heavy: their school is destroyed, and they are banished. They return to China, and start their own school, and set out on good-will visits to the other martial arts schools, only to find that everybody in their neighbourhood is already dominated by the Japanese. They have many kung fu fights to win, before they eventually manage to establish peace

Release Date: 22nd August 2022



SPECIAL FEATURES

Limited Edition O-Card slipcase featuring new artwork by Darren Wheeling [2000 copies]
Limited Edition Reversible Poster featuring original theatrical poster artwork [2000 copies]
1080p presentations of both films across two Blu-ray discs, from new 2K restorations
Hapkido – Original mono Mandarin and English audio options, including two variations of the classic English dub
Hapkido – DTS-HD MA 5.1 English dub (newer dub originally created for the film’s original DVD release)
Lady Whirlwind – Original mono Mandarin and English audio options
Optional English Subtitles, newly translated for this release
Hapkido – New feature length audio commentary with Asian film experts Frank Djeng (NY Asian Film Festival) & Michael Worth
Hapkido – New feature length audio commentary with Frank Djeng & martial artist / actor Robert “Bobby” Samuels
Lady Whirlwind – New feature length audio commentary with Asian film experts Frank Djeng (NY Asian Film Festival) & Michael Worth
Lady Whirlwind – New feature length audio commentary with Frank Djeng & martial artist / actor Robert “Bobby” Samuels
Lady Whirlwind – New feature length audio commentary by film journalist and author Samm Deighan
Brand new interview with Angela Mao, filmed in 2022
Archival interview with Angela Mao
Archival interview with Carter Wong
Archival interview with Sammo Hung and Yuen Biao
Hapkido – Alternate opening credits
Selection of trailers and TV spots
Stills Galleries
Reversible sleeve featuring original Hong Kong poster artwork
A Limited Edition collector’s booklet featuring new writing by James Oliver [2000 copies]






Angela Mao and director Huang Feng (The Shaolin Plot) were a superstar pairing that produced an incredible series of top tier kung-fu classics including Deadly China Doll, When Taekwondo Strikes and the two films presented here – Hapkido and Lady Whirlwind.

In Hapkido (aka. Lady Kung Fu in the West), a group of martial artists (Mao, Sammo Hung, and Carter Wong) start their own school to teach the Korean martial art, Hapkido, but a rival Japanese academy attempts to crush them – deeming Hapkido inferior to their Japanese fighting style. Similar to the plot of Bruce Lee’s Fist of Fury (a canny decision by the filmmakers, capitalising on Mao often being referred to as a “female Bruce Lee” ), Hapkido was a huge hit in the West, even briefly beating Lee’s Enter the Dragon at the North American box office.

Perhaps her most iconic film, Lady Whirlwind (bizarrely re-titled as Deep Thrust in the US, to capitalise on the success of Deep Throat, which probably made its tag lines—“The Deadly Stroke of Bare Hand Combat” and “Mistress of the Death Blow”—a tad misleading) stars Mao as a deadly fighter out for revenge on the man who wronged her sister (played by Shaw Brothers veteran Chang Yi). After tracking the man down, she finds he is on his own vengeful path against a gang of Japanese thugs and agrees to help keep him alive – as long as she gets to take her revenge when it’s all over!

Two excellent martial arts films make their debuts on Blu-ray—and the first time Lady Whirlwind has ever been available in the UK—from brand new 2K restorations!
